I have been to White Pepper several times and wanted to leave a review about their food and service this time. For Malayalis missing their traditional food in the UK, White Pepper is a great option. The food is delicious, especially the date pickle and salad they serve as starters. My favorite dish is the porotta and beef masala, but I also thoroughly enjoyed their fish fry during my last visit. If you are in Weymouth, I encourage you to try White Pepper for a taste of Kerala cuisine.

As one customer previously wrote ‘ do not judge a book by its cover !’ We had been recommended The White Pepper by a local who told us to ignore the decor & concentrate on the knowledge & passion of the owners & staff to enjoy the food , which was in his opinion very good .
Please remember this is not a curry house ! This is Keralan ! The people from the south delicately balance their ingredients , their unique use of spices are gently layered throughout the dishes & their sauces on this particular evening were like velvet . Enough ….. the staff here are lovely & even somewhat shy but engage them in conversation & you will notice how keen they are to please . My taste buds were extremely satisfied that evening & if I’m ever down in Weymouth again this is the place I’m heading to .

I've been meaning to try this place for a while now, and after trying them for the first time tonight, I really wish I'd tried them sooner. I ordered the Kerala Beef Masala; succulent, tender pieces of beef infused with aromatic spices. You get a comforting coconut and garam masala infused flavour that keeps delivering with every mouthful. Hoping for a bigger menu, as seven dishes seems a bit limited considering how good my dish was, but maybe I'm being greedy here, less is more possibly.
Overall, it was incredible.

Weymouth is a sea-side town and civil parish in the Dorset district, in the ceremonial county of Dorset, on the English Channel coast of England. source
